Abstract
BACKGROUND: For decades La Réunion has experienced a number of epidemics that have resulted in efforts to control the density of Aedes species on this Island. This study was conducted to assess household-level expenditure on protective measures against mosquito nuisance on the Island of La Réunion in 2012. METHODOLOGY/PRINCIPALEntities:

Average price estimates of product categories and associated standard errors (in ascending order of price).
| Product | Average price (in USD) | SD | Median Price (in USD) | Proportion of households using each of the major control products |
| Mosquito coils | 4.71 | 2.59 | 5.94 | 69.04 |
| Insect/mosquito repellent sprays for the house | 4.99 | 3.20 | 4.55 | 52.73 |
| Anti-mosquito window stickers | 5.07 | 2.39 | 5.51 | 0.10 |
| Tablets | 5.12 | 1.88 | 4.16 | 0.00 |
| Non-electric diffusers with or without recharge | 5.20 | 1.18 | 4.64 | 38.09 |
| Rechargeable electric vaporizers/diffusers | 5.84 | 2.70 | 4.46 | 19.43 |
| Repellent bracelets | 7.85 | 1.85 | 6.64 | 2.25 |
| Anti-mosquito patch | 7.87 | 3.33 | 7.10 | 0.10 |
| Essential oils | 8.50 | 2.82 | 8.20 | 22.85 |
| Candles | 8.93 | 5.56 | 8.84 | 0.58 |
| Plants: citronella, geranium | 9.15 | 5.31 | 8.77 | 18.55 |
| Citronella-based sprays for the house | 9.53 | 4.84 | 11.87 | 0.00 |
| Anti-mosquito body sprays/creams | 10.19 | 4.05 | 8.51 | 36.82 |
| Rackets and swatters (electric or not) | 10.59 | 4.51 | 10.47 | 7.23 |
| Impregnated clothing | 10.97 | 3.90 | 9.39 | 0.00 |
| Insecticide powder | 14.28 | 3.02 | 14.02 | 0.39 |
| Ultra-sound devices | 15.23 | 4.61 | 13.76 | 0.29 |
| Electric traps | 18.12 | 13.98 | 15.11 | 0.00 |
| Treated and untreated mosquito nets | 38.62 | 9.20 | 43.40 | 14.26 |
| Fans | 84.61 | 72.68 | 48.85 | 19.73 |
| Anti-insect/anti-mosquito lamps | 156.42 | 163.97 | 132.11 | 0.10 |
| Air-conditioning | 1100.27 | 570.54 | 1036.90 | 8.11 |
